Split link detection for sl(P) link homology in characteristic P

Abstract

If P is a prime number, we show that reduced sl(P) link homology with coefficients in Z/P detects split links. The argument uses Dowlin's spectral sequence and sutured Floer homology with twisted coefficients. When P = 2, we recover Lipshitz-Sarkar's split link detection result for Khovanov homology with Z/2 coefficients.
